The Silent Threat: Protecting Wine from Light and Temperature Fluctuations

Ultraviolet light is one of wine’s greatest enemies, prematurely aging it and degrading its delicate compounds. This cooler’s glass doors are specifically designed to filter out this harmful light. Beyond light, temperature stability is paramount. As noted in a Reddit discussion on r/wine, consistent temperatures prevent the wine from expanding and contracting, which can push cork out and allow oxygen to seep in, spoiling the flavor. It provides a dedicated, climate-controlled environment that is far superior to a typical kitchen refrigerator, which is often too cold and vibrates excessively—another factor that can disturb a wine’s sediment and aging process.
